Business Context and Reporting Period
Company: Playtika Holding Corp.
Filing Type: Form 8-K (Current Report)
Date of Report: August 18, 2026
Event: Item 8.01 Other Events – Regulatory Approval for Debt Issuance
Key Financial Metrics
This filing does not report revenue, profit, cash flow, margins, or liquidity metrics. The document focuses exclusively on a regulatory approval regarding debt capacity.
- Approved Debt Capacity: Up to $800 million in bonds.
- Intended Use of Proceeds: Prepayment of a portion of the principal of the outstanding term loan under the Credit Agreement dated December 10, 2019.
- Approval Expiration: July 30, 2027.
Material Changes
The material change reported is the receipt of approval from China's National Development and Reform Commission (NDRC) under the 2023 Administrative Measures for the Review and Registration of Medium and Long-Term Foreign Debt of Enterprises (Foreign Debt Rules). This approval permits the Company's controlled overseas branches to issue the specified indebtedness.
Guidance, Outlook, and Risks
Management Commentary: The Company's controlling shareholder initiated the request to the NDRC to facilitate the issuance of bonds for debt refinancing purposes. The approval was confirmed on August 18, 2026.
Risks and Contingencies: The approval is subject to ongoing compliance with the procedures and regulations under the Foreign Debt Rules. The filing does not provide specific guidance on future financial performance or operational outlook beyond this debt transaction.
